Step 5. Cook the stuffed peppers in the microwave on high until the stuffing is fully cooked. If you prepared a meat stuffing, four stuffed peppers in the microwave with 1 1/2 pounds of meat should take roughly 10 to 15 minutes, depending on the type of meat. Use a meat thermometer to ensure that the meat you are cooking is fully cooked.

1. Microwave bell peppers on medium-low for a couple of minutes. Set your microwave to medium-low. If you go higher you risk overcooking them, and then they get very soggy in the oven. Place 2-3 bells on a plate, upright, with the lid that comes with the microwave on top. Don't crowd them, otherwise they won't cook right.

Cut tops from peppers. Discard seeds and membranes. Place cut side up in square baking dish. Cover with clear plastic wrap and leave a small area unsealed at edge of dish to vent. Cook in microwave on high for 3 min. Remove peppers and drain any liquid from baking dish. Lightly sprinkle insides with salt. Cook ground beef or turkey until browned.
